GSSArchitecture is proud to announce a series of promotions across the Practice, recognising the outstanding contributions and continued commitment of their talented team members.

Alan Stuart, Senior Architectural Technologist based at the Milton Keynes Studio and Chris Walker, Senior Architect at the Leeds Studio, have both been promoted to Associate, reflecting their significant roles in leading challenging and complex projects and their continued contribution to the strategic growth of the Practice.

Alan, who joined GSS in 2020, has built up an impressive portfolio of projects within the Milton Keynes region, and further afield. He played a crucial role in the success of the Milton Keynes Strategic Urban Extension Primary School, Health Hub and Community Centre development and is currently leading the team on the £65m Residential and District Centre Development at Blackbird Leys in Oxford. His new role of Associate will see Alan take on greater responsibility including driving forward several key objectives of our BIM/Revit Steering Group. In his spare time Alan enjoys spending time with his family and taking on home improvement projects. He is also a Black Belt in Tae Kwon Do.

Since joining the Leeds Studio in 2023, Chris has led numerous successful projects and is currently working on the refurbishment of the Grade II Listed Ramsden Building for the University of Huddersfield. His active interest in sustainability has resulted in him joining GSS’ in-house Net Zero Innovation Group, who focus their efforts on researching innovative practices and sustainable designs that promote Net Zero. Chris is also an active mentor and supporter to some junior members in the Leeds studio, helping develop them in their early careers. Outside of work, Chris is a keen cyclist and runner and has taken part in the Rob Burrow Leeds Marathon and the Manchester Marathon whilst also being an active participant in the GSS Staff Challenges.
